1. Pride and Prejudice

Pride and Prejudice (2005) Source Credit: Alex Bailey/Working Title/Kobal/Shutterstock

Pride and Prejudice by Jane Austen is my favorite book. I read it in high school and fell in love! Since then, I've dedicated much of my time to tracking down and watching the many, many adaptations of it. Of course, the 2005 movie is one of the most iconic, but I also enjoyed the miniseries, the vlog-style series on youtube called The Lizzie Bennet Diaries (2012), and even the zombified film starring Lily James (2016). Something about love changing a person gives me butterflies! Be prepared for a period piece review and maybe some comparisons down the line!

4. You've Got Mail

You've Got Mail (1995) Source Credit: Warner Bros

You've Got Mail is one of many films I watch whenever I'm feeling overwhelmed. The rom-com genre is filled with plenty of films with cheese that can be smelt from miles away, but it also has some of the most wonderful stories. You've Got Mail is one that makes me smile because of the dated technology, the beauty of New York, and the fun on-screen chemistry between the two marvelous leads. The romance genre is always a guilty pleasure, whether it's films or books and I will never apologize for loving them.
